JUBA South Sudan's army chief died on Friday, the government said, in a development that further complicates the running of President Salva Kiir's administration amid a four-year-old civil war. General James Ajongo died in Cairo after a short illness at the age of 64. He had joined the Sudan People's Liberation Army (SPLA) in 1983, when it was still a rebel group fighting for independence from Sudan. (Reuters)
